Edison State CC vs. International College of Broadcasting
Both Edison State Community College and International College of Broadcasting are 2-4 years schools located in Ohio. The following statements compare Edison State Community College and International College of Broadcasting with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
- International College of Broadcasting's tuition ($12,430) is more expensive than Edison State CC ($8,106).
- International College of Broadcasting's students to faculty ratio (8 to 1) is lower than Edison State CC (24 to 1).
- Edison State CC (4,353 students) is larger than International College of Broadcasting (40 students) with more enrolled students.
- International College of Broadcasting ($7,720) has higher amount of financial aid than Edison State CC ($3,907).
- International College of Broadcasting's graduation rate (53%) is higher than Edison State CC (23%).
